UndercoverGPT
UndercoverGPT is an innovative online tool designed to provide users with discreet and uninterrupted access to ChatGPT, even in environments where access to AI tools is restricted or blocked, such as schools, universities, or corporate workplaces. By using stealth technology and secure access methods, UndercoverGPT allows students, professionals, and curious users to continue benefiting from the powerful capabilities of ChatGPT—such as writing assistance, coding help, brainstorming, studying, and more—without triggering administrative blocks or firewalls. The platform positions itself as a solution for those who value productivity and creativity, but find themselves in digitally controlled environments. With an emphasis on privacy and usability, UndercoverGPT empowers users to stay connected to AI-powered tools no matter where they are.
Stack Directory
Stack Directory is your go-to hub for discovering the most effective software tools to fuel productivity, creativity, and growth. From AI assistants and marketing automation to design, finance, and development tools, our platform brings together a powerful ecosystem of apps and services—all neatly categorized and easy to explore. Whether you're a solo creator, startup founder, or enterprise team, Stack Directory helps you find, compare, and leverage the right tools to elevate your workflow. Featuring handpicked solutions, smart filters, and seamless browsing, we make it simple to build your ultimate software stack. Developers can also submit their tools to get discovered by thousands of tech-savvy users every day. With Stack Directory, productivity doesn’t just grow—it stacks up.
